Abstract
The reactions of the heteropoly acids (HPAs) H3PM12O40 and H4SiM12O40 (M = Mo, V) in aqueous solutions with NL(II), Mg(TT), Co(II), Cu(n), Zn(II), Mn( II), Ca(II), Cd(II), La(III), and Ce(III) carbonates were studied by IR and P-31 NMR spectroscopy. The major reaction products are the complexes [(PM1 1O39)(2)Me](11)-and [(SiM11O39)(2)Me](12-) for La and Ce carbonates (Me is the metal ion from the carbonate) and [PM11MeO39](5)-and [SiM11MeO39](6-) f or the other carbonates; the Me ions also function as the salt-forming cati ons.
